Asparagus Spears with Creamy Mustard Dressing |
|
 |
Prep Time: 3 Minutes Cook Time: 4 Minutes |
Ready In: 7 Minutes Servings: 4 |
|
When shopping for asparagus, choose firm, pencil-thin spears that are uniform in size (which ensures even cooking) and have tightly closed, bright green and lavender tips. Asparagus is a good source of vitamins A, B, and C, as well as iron. Ingredients:
1 pound asparagus spears |
2 cups water |
3 tablespoons fat-free mayonnaise |
2 tablespoons fat-free sour cream |
2 tablespoons dijon mustard |
1 1/2 teaspoons dried tarragon |
Directions:
1. Snap off tough ends of asparagus. 2. Bring water to a boil in a 12-inch skillet; add asparagus. Cook 1 minute; drain and plunge into ice water. Drain well. 3. Combine mayonnaise and next 3 ingredients in a small bowl. 4. Arrange asparagus on a serving platter; top with dressing. |
